George V Postbox (disused), Tighnabruaich
George V Postbox (disused), Tighnabruaich
This postbox is on the side of the Post Office in a narrow alley. When in use, it probably looked similar to this one: TQ5243 : George V postbox. The slot has been covered with a metal plate and there is now an Elizabeth II postbox a few feet away: NR9772 : Elizabeth II Postbox, Tighnabruaich. Someone has written "Kyles 1 Strachur 8" on the plate which I assume was a shinty score.
